The latest mobile operating system from Apple, iOS 11, has been a rocketing success, surpassing previous operating system iOS 10.3 in less than a month.

According to web analytics company StatCounter, iOS 11 reached 42pc of all iOS versions worldwide in October, compared to 35.5pc for iOS 10.3.

‘Even by Apple’s high standards of migrating users, the rapid take-up of iOS 11 has been impressive’
– AODHAN CULLEN

Apple’s iOS 11 overtook iOS 10.3 on 12 October, just under a month after its release on 19 September.

“Even by Apple’s high standards of migrating users, the rapid take-up of iOS 11 has been impressive,” commented Aodhan Cullen, CEO, StatCounter.

He added that the rapid rise of iOS 11 has implications for digital advertisers.

“iOS 11’s feature, called Intelligent Tracking Prevention, makes it harder for advertisers and publishers to track users online.”

In related news, StatCounter has revealed a major revamp of its web analytics site.

The Dublin-based company extracts data from 10bn page views per month across more than 2m websites worldwide.
